The White-Mackie-Hecking family is a pre-made family by Lada-A and featured in Brindleton Bay, from The Sims 4: Cats & Dogs.
Onomatology
Hecking: "Heck" is a word used to censor "hell".
Mackie: English surname
Brant: Derived from the Old Norse name Brandr, which means "sword" or "fire".
Lula: This name means "abundance"
Irene: This name means "world"
White: This surname is popular and it is a toponyme.

Trivia
- This is the first pre-made LGBT couple by Lada-A in The Sims 4 and the third one in the series.
- In promotional material of Lada-A the White-Mackie-Hecking family had a cat named Luna, which didn't made it into the final game, but according to Lada-A "it died".
- The family is a reference to a meme "they're good girls Irene" from the twitter user, @WeRateGirls, who were tweeting to a user to the user @Lurene about her complaints of giving illogical ratings to girl pictures.
- The family name "White-Mackie-Hecking" is a reference to the common word @WeRateGirls would use to describe girls.
- The lot the family lives on is called "Hindquarter Hideaway" referencing the phrase "they're good girls Irene"
- Lula and Irene are both the names referered to the user @Lurene, to which @WeRateGirls jokingly replied with their name as Irene instead.
